Backtesting10 min read

Advanced Trading Dashboard Design Ideas for Algorithmic Traders

Discover advanced trading dashboard design ideas for algorithmic traders, including real-time analytics, risk metrics, AI insights, and Python-powered UI strategies

pythonbacktestingrisk-managementbreakoutvolatilityexecution

Algorithmic traders obsess over strategies, indicators, and execution speed. But there’s a hidden edge most traders underestimate:

Your dashboard design can directly impact trading performance.

A poorly designed trading dashboard creates hesitation, hides critical risk signals, and overwhelms you with noise. A well-designed dashboard, on the other hand, becomes a decision engine — surfacing alpha opportunities before the crowd notices them.

Think about this for a moment.

Two traders may run the exact same algorithm. One catches regime changes early, controls drawdowns, and reacts instantly to anomalies. The other misses warning signs until losses pile up.

The difference often isn’t the strategy.

It’s the interface.

In modern algorithmic trading, dashboards are no longer “nice-to-have” visual layers. They are operational command centers that combine quantitative analysis, execution monitoring, portfolio management, and machine intelligence into a single actionable workspace.

In this guide, you’ll learn:

  • What separates beginner dashboards from professional-grade systems
  • The most important widgets and metrics for algo traders
  • Real-time visualization ideas for quantitative strategies
  • Risk management interface designs
  • Python tools and frameworks for building dashboards
  • Advanced UX principles used by professional trading firms
  • AI-powered dashboard concepts for the future of trading

By the end, you’ll understand how to design dashboards that don’t just look impressive — but genuinely improve trading decisions and strategy performance.

Why Dashboard Design Matters More Than Most Traders Realize

Most beginner algo traders focus almost entirely on:

  • Entry signals
  • Backtesting
  • Indicators
  • Win rate optimization

But professional trading systems prioritize visibility and reaction speed just as heavily.

Why?

Because markets evolve faster than static systems.

A dashboard is essentially your market intelligence layer.

Without effective visualization, you’re forcing your brain to manually process raw numerical streams under pressure.

That’s dangerous.

The human brain detects patterns visually much faster than numerically.

For example, consider volatility expansion.

You could monitor raw volatility values like:

Or you could instantly recognize a volatility breakout through a heatmap or expanding volatility band visualization.

The second approach reduces cognitive load dramatically.

That matters in fast-moving markets.

51 image 1
51 image 1

The Core Components of an Advanced Trading Dashboard

A professional dashboard is not just “charts everywhere.”

Every section should answer a critical trading question.

Here are the most important dashboard modules.

1. Real-Time Market Monitoring Panels

The first job of a dashboard is situational awareness.

Professional traders want immediate answers to questions like:

  • Which assets are trending?
  • Where is volatility expanding?
  • Which sectors are correlated?
  • Are spreads widening?
  • Is liquidity deteriorating?

A market monitoring panel usually includes:

  • Real-time candlestick charts
  • Order book depth
  • Volume profiles
  • Spread analysis
  • Correlation matrices
  • Heatmaps

One powerful visualization is a correlation heatmap.

The correlation coefficient between two assets is:

Where:

  • = correlation coefficient
  • = covariance
  • and = standard deviations

When displayed visually, traders can instantly detect clustering behavior and portfolio concentration risk.

51 image 2
51 image 2

2. Strategy Performance Analytics Dashboards

Most traders track profit and loss.

Professionals track system quality.

A sophisticated strategy analytics dashboard should include:

  • Sharpe ratio
  • Sortino ratio
  • Maximum drawdown
  • Calmar ratio
  • Trade expectancy
  • Win/loss distribution
  • Exposure analysis
  • Rolling returns

One of the most important metrics is the Sharpe Ratio:

Where:

  • = portfolio return
  • = risk-free rate
  • = portfolio volatility

This metric helps traders determine whether returns justify the risk taken.

A dashboard that visualizes rolling Sharpe ratios over time is far more informative than static performance numbers.

Building Rolling Metrics in Python

Here’s a simple Python example for calculating rolling Sharpe ratios.

python
1import pandas as pd
2import numpy as np
3
4returns = pd.Series(strategy_returns)

rolling_sharpe = (

python
1returns.rolling(252).mean() /
2returns.rolling(252).std()
3) * np.sqrt(252)
4
5print(rolling_sharpe.tail())

This code calculates annualized rolling Sharpe ratios using a 252-day trading window.

The real power comes when this is visualized dynamically on a dashboard.

Suddenly, you can detect strategy degradation before catastrophic drawdowns occur.

51 image 3
51 image 3

3. Risk Management Dashboards: The Survival Layer

Most traders fail not because their strategies lack profitability.

They fail because risk spirals out of control.

An advanced dashboard should prioritize risk visibility above everything else.

Professional firms often dedicate entire screens exclusively to risk metrics.

Critical risk dashboard elements include:

  • Current portfolio exposure
  • Value at Risk (VaR)
  • Maximum drawdown
  • Position sizing
  • Leverage monitoring
  • Margin utilization
  • Correlation exposure
  • Stress testing scenarios

One widely used metric is Value at Risk:

Where:

  • = expected return
  • = volatility
  • = critical Z-score

This estimates potential losses at a given confidence interval.

A dashboard should not merely display VaR numerically.

It should visually communicate danger zones.

For example:

  • Green = acceptable exposure
  • Yellow = elevated risk
  • Red = critical threshold breach

This dramatically improves reaction speed.

Drawdown Visualization: The Most Underrated Dashboard Feature

Many traders monitor profits obsessively.

Few monitor drawdowns properly.

That’s a mistake.

Drawdown curves reveal psychological stress points and strategy fragility.

Maximum drawdown is calculated as:

A continuously updating underwater equity chart is one of the most valuable tools an algo trader can build.

51 image 4
51 image 4

4. Execution Monitoring Dashboards

Here’s a painful truth in algorithmic trading:

A profitable backtest means nothing if execution quality is poor.

Execution dashboards monitor:

  • Slippage
  • Latency
  • Fill rates
  • Order rejection rates
  • Exchange connectivity
  • Execution costs

Slippage can be estimated as:

Even tiny execution inefficiencies compound massively at scale.

Imagine a strategy executing thousands of trades daily.

A dashboard that detects abnormal slippage spikes in real time can save enormous amounts of capital.

Example: Monitoring Latency in Python

python
1import time
2
3start = time.time()
4
5# Simulated API call

execute_trade()

python
1end = time.time()

latency_ms = (end - start) * 1000

python
1print(f"Execution latency: {latency_ms:.2f} ms")

A professional dashboard would continuously graph this latency over time and trigger alerts when thresholds are exceeded.

5. AI-Powered Trading Dashboard Features

This is where modern dashboard design becomes truly exciting.

AI is transforming trading interfaces from passive displays into intelligent assistants.

Advanced AI dashboard features include:

  • Regime detection
  • Sentiment analysis
  • Trade anomaly detection
  • Adaptive parameter optimization
  • Natural language market summaries
  • AI-generated trade explanations

Imagine your dashboard warning:

“Current market volatility resembles historical pre-breakout conditions from March 2020.”

That’s far more actionable than raw volatility numbers alone.

AI Regime Classification

A regime detection model might classify markets into states such as:

  • Trending
  • Mean-reverting
  • High-volatility
  • Low-liquidity
  • Risk-on
  • Risk-off

This dramatically improves strategy selection.

For example:

  • Momentum strategies during trending regimes
  • Mean reversion during ranging markets

Example: Simple Regime Detection Logic

if volatility > threshold and trend_strength > trend_limit:

regime = "Trending High Volatility"

elif volatility < threshold:

regime = "Low Volatility Range"

else:

regime = "Neutral"

While simplistic, this logic becomes incredibly powerful when visualized dynamically.

51 image 5
51 image 5

6. Multi-Timeframe Dashboard Design

One major weakness in beginner dashboards is timeframe isolation.

Professional traders constantly monitor multiple timeframes simultaneously.

Why?

Because markets are fractal.

A trade may appear bullish on a 5-minute chart but bearish on a daily trend.

An effective multi-timeframe layout often includes:

  • Macro trend overview
  • Intermediate structure
  • Intraday execution layer
  • Tick-level execution monitoring

For example:

Top Section:

  • Daily and weekly structure

Middle Section:

  • 1-hour trend development

Bottom Section:

  • 1-minute execution entries

This creates contextual awareness.

Designing Visual Hierarchy Correctly

Not all data deserves equal visual weight.

This is one of the biggest mistakes in dashboard design.

Professional UI systems prioritize:

  • Risk information
  • Execution anomalies
  • Strategy health
  • Market opportunities

Color, size, and positioning should reflect importance.

For example:

  • Risk alerts = large, high-contrast
  • Informational metrics = subtle
  • Passive indicators = minimized

The goal is reducing cognitive overload.

7. Real-Time Alert Systems

A dashboard without alerts is incomplete.

Humans cannot continuously monitor every variable effectively.

Alerts should trigger for:

  • Drawdown breaches
  • Latency spikes
  • Volatility explosions
  • Correlation breakdowns
  • API disconnects
  • Position size violations
  • Unusual slippage

But here’s the important part:

Too many alerts become noise.

Good dashboard design emphasizes signal prioritization.

Smart Alert Design

A modern alert system should:

  • Rank severity levels
  • Suppress duplicate alerts
  • Cluster related anomalies
  • Escalate unresolved issues

For example:

Instead of 50 separate warnings:

“BTC volatility rising” “ETH volatility rising” “SOL volatility rising”

The dashboard might intelligently summarize:

“Crypto sector volatility expansion detected.”

That dramatically improves usability.

51 image 6
51 image 6

8. Best Frameworks for Building Trading Dashboards

Now let’s discuss implementation.

Several technologies dominate dashboard development in algorithmic trading.

Streamlit

Excellent for rapid prototyping.

Advantages:

  • Fast setup
  • Python-native
  • Interactive widgets
  • Ideal for solo developers

Example:

python
1import streamlit as st

st.title("Algo Trading Dashboard")

st.metric(

label="Daily PnL",

value="$2,540",

delta="+3.4%"

)

Streamlit is perfect for strategy experimentation and internal tooling.

Dash by Plotly

Better for complex analytical interfaces.

Advantages:

  • Highly customizable
  • Interactive charts
  • Enterprise-grade capabilities
  • Strong data visualization

Example:

python
1from dash import Dash, dcc, html
2import plotly.express as px
3
4app = Dash(__name__)
5
6fig = px.line(data_frame=df, x="date", y="equity")

app.layout = html.Div([

dcc.Graph(figure=fig)

])

app.run_server(debug=True)

Dash is widely used for professional quantitative systems.

Grafana

Excellent for monitoring infrastructure and execution systems.

Common use cases:

  • Latency tracking
  • Server monitoring
  • API uptime
  • Real-time telemetry

Many high-frequency trading systems rely heavily on Grafana-style observability.

TradingView Integration

TradingView widgets can add:

  • Interactive charts
  • Community indicators
  • Technical overlays
  • Multi-asset visualization

This is especially useful for hybrid discretionary/systematic traders.

9. Advanced Visualization Ideas Most Traders Never Use

Now we enter the truly advanced territory.

These ideas separate institutional-quality systems from retail dashboards.

Volatility Surface Visualization

Options traders often visualize implied volatility surfaces in 3D.

Axes may include:

  • Strike price
  • Expiration
  • Implied volatility

This reveals hidden market expectations instantly.

Liquidity Heatmaps

Liquidity maps visualize:

  • Order clustering
  • Stop-loss concentrations
  • Thin liquidity zones

These help traders anticipate violent price reactions.

Market Regime Timelines

Imagine a timeline showing:

  • Bull regimes
  • Bear regimes
  • Volatility shocks
  • Liquidity crises

Overlaying strategy performance on these regimes reveals hidden weaknesses.

51 image 7
51 image 7

10. Psychological Design Principles for Trading Dashboards

This may surprise you:

Dashboard psychology matters.

A chaotic interface increases emotional trading behavior.

Professional systems reduce emotional stimulation intentionally.

Good design principles include:

  • Dark themes to reduce eye strain
  • Minimal clutter
  • Controlled color usage
  • Clear typography
  • Consistent spacing
  • Predictable layouts

The dashboard should feel calm during market chaos.

That’s harder than it sounds.

The Importance of Decision Speed

In algorithmic trading, latency is not just technical.

Cognitive latency matters too.

The faster your brain understands market conditions, the better your execution quality becomes.

A well-designed dashboard reduces:

  • Hesitation
  • Confusion
  • Information overload
  • Decision fatigue

That’s a genuine trading edge.

11. Portfolio-Level Dashboard Design

Many beginner traders think strategy-by-strategy.

Professionals think portfolio-first.

An advanced portfolio dashboard includes:

  • Cross-strategy correlations
  • Capital allocation
  • Exposure concentration
  • Sector imbalance
  • Regime sensitivity
  • Risk-adjusted attribution

One useful formula is portfolio variance:

Where:

  • and are portfolio weights
  • is covariance between assets

This reveals whether diversification is genuine or merely an illusion.

12. Mobile Dashboard Design for Algo Traders

Mobile trading dashboards are increasingly important.

But mobile UI requires ruthless prioritization.

You cannot display everything effectively on small screens.

Mobile dashboards should emphasize:

  • Critical alerts
  • PnL snapshots
  • Risk exposure
  • Execution status
  • Emergency controls

Not deep analytics.

The desktop environment remains superior for quantitative research.

Mobile should focus on operational awareness.

51 image 8
51 image 8

Common Dashboard Mistakes That Hurt Traders

Many dashboards fail because they prioritize aesthetics over functionality.

Common mistakes include:

  • Too many charts
  • Excessive color usage
  • Hidden risk metrics
  • Poor responsiveness
  • No alert prioritization
  • Lack of contextual hierarchy
  • Slow rendering performance

Remember:

A dashboard is not art.

It’s a decision-support system.

Key Takeaways

Here are the biggest lessons from advanced trading dashboard design:

  • Great dashboards improve trading performance directly
  • Risk visibility matters more than profit visibility
  • Real-time analytics reduce reaction delays
  • AI-powered interfaces are becoming essential
  • Visual hierarchy dramatically affects usability
  • Execution monitoring is critical for live trading
  • Multi-timeframe analysis improves contextual awareness
  • Psychological UI design reduces emotional decision-making

Most importantly:

Professional trading systems are built around information clarity, not visual complexity.

Conclusion: Your Dashboard Is Part of Your Edge

Many traders search endlessly for better indicators.

Few realize their workflow itself may be the bottleneck.

A powerful dashboard transforms raw market chaos into actionable intelligence.

It helps you:

  • Detect risk earlier
  • Adapt faster
  • Reduce cognitive overload
  • Improve execution quality
  • Scale strategies more confidently

And in algorithmic trading, tiny improvements compound massively over time.

The traders who dominate the next decade won’t just build better algorithms.

They’ll build better systems around those algorithms.

That includes the interface.

So here’s your next step:

Don’t just optimize your strategy.

Optimize how you see the market.

Start building a dashboard that gives you clarity when everyone else is drowning in noise.

Advanced Trading Dashboard Design Ideas for Algorithmic Traders · BitPredict